Description:
Explore the world of Android Things in this 52-minute conference talk from NDC Conferences. Discover how to leverage your existing Android skills to build professional, mass-market IoT products without prior embedded systems knowledge. Learn about the platform's potential in the rapidly growing Internet of Things market, estimated to reach 50 billion connected devices by 2020. Follow along as the speaker demonstrates building a real-life Android Things application using a Raspberry Pi 3 and Android Studio. Gain insights into working with inputs, outputs, GPIO, breadboards, and custom drivers. Witness practical demos including a smart doorbell and voice control applications. Get inspired by creative projects like a high-five machine and Twitter-connected devices. By the end of this talk, you'll be equipped with the knowledge to start your own Android Things projects and stay ahead of the IoT revolution.
